Well, the Airport GPS still isn't working.

It's been 6 days since I bought it and a fix is nowhere in sight.

 

The developer finally emailed me back and told me to reinstall...I did that six times already.

Then he said to install again without uninstalling. That broke everything. The 'About' page with the version number wouldn't even work.

Then he asked me to delete my registration key and request a new one. I was already put off by their registration process, but having to generate a new request, email it, and wait for the product key to be emailed back to me a second time was almost too much.

 

But I did it, got the new key, and now every time I try to open the GPS window I get an error message that says "Airport GPS installation to panel failed!". I get it with every aircraft in my hanger, both default and payware.

I told the developer, and his answer was to run FSX as admin, saying the GPS software couldn't write to my aircraft panels because of a lack of authorization from windows.

 

Well, not only is my UAC (User Account Control) disabled, but I have "Run as Administrator" checked in the FSX.exe properties, checked in the shortcut to FSX, and I also run the shortcut by right clicking and choosing "Run as Administrator" every time I launch FSX. Overkill, I know...but with FSX I don't take any chances.

I told the developer I got that error message running as admin, and that's the last email we traded.

 

At this point I think this purchase is going to be posted in the 'Most Regrettable Purchases' thread, because it's been nothing but trouble.
